Habit Reversal Training for Children and Adolescents With Trichotillomania

Completed · Not applicable

Conditions studied: Trichotillomania

In brief

The purpose of the current study is: 1. To evaluate the effectiveness of a habit reversal training (HRT) approach for children ages 7 to 17 years of age inclusive with a diagnosis of trichotillomania. 2. To explore factors that may relate to symptom severity, treatment outcome, and psychosocial impairment (e.g., specific symptom presence, co-morbidity, emotional regulation).
